Child and Youth Well-Being: A Webinar Series for Parents and Guardians
Teen brains are amazing, but working with brains under construction comes with challenges. How do you nurture and appreciate this time? Adolescence is known across cultures as a tough time for both teens and adults who support them. Adults and teens can work together to form a deeper understanding of what is happening in the brain creating a deeper understanding of one another.
